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. Patients with hematological toxic reaction caused by HARRT; 2. aged 18 to 65 years old; 3. Patients did not receive medicine that interfere the observation of this trial in last month; 4. Patients voluntarily signed the informed consent; 5. Patients receiving no blood transfusion in last 4 months.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1. Patients with grade III of hematological toxic reaction according to the WHO anti-tumor drug classification and needing change therapy; 2. Pregnant or lactating women, or women who have birth plan; 3. Patients with severe heart, liver or kidney disease or psychological disease including severe hysteria; 4. Patients receiving other TCM therapy; 5. Patients with other hematological disease that could confound the results or increase risk.
